> Hi -- I am a student who has been downloading Abiword every so often for
> at least a couple of years now, and I am impressed by the progress it
> has made. I would really like to migrate to a single word processor that
> I can use at home under Linux and at school under Windows (Abiword runs
> nicely from a Zip disk in the Windows computer labs; don't try this with
> OpenOffice.org).
>
> I'd move to AbiWord in a flash if it weren't for one problem: footnotes
> and endnotes. They've been listed as a feature since Version 1.1x, but
> they've always seemed to be more broken than working -- even in my copy
> of the just-released 2.0.1 (Windows version).
>
> Maybe it's just me? Well, I've roamed around the archives of this
> discussion list, checked the Twicki, and searched the Web at large for
> anyone reporting success using notes in AbiWord. No luck.
>
> Hence my question: Has anyone out there actually written a footnoted
> term paper, or any similar document that relies heavily on footnotes or
> endnotes, using AbiWord? If so, how did you do it? And if you had
> problems along the way, how did you solve them?
>
> By the way, here is a list of problems I've experienced. I won't
> describe them in great detail because they all seem to be the subjects
> of open bug reports:
>
Thanks very much for your detailed descriptions of your problems with
footnotes. I've heard anecdotally that people have had problems with them
but I haven't had such a nice description of the issues centralized in one
place. I'll address these concerns and fix the problems.
> 4608, "very large footnotes behave very badly" (they cause crashes and
> file corruption)
>
This is a problem if the footnote gets bigger than the size of a page. I
would be extremely surprised if anyone intentionaly wrote a document this
way. Please correct me if I'm wrong.
> 4707, "Can't select [or compose] to the right of a where a footnote was
> added" (this is pretty important!)
>
I agree this is important I thought it was fixed. I'll check to see if it
is and close the bug.
> 5495, "Footnote insertion and formatting" (can't change note formatting
> across whole document)
>
The format footnote dialog allows you to choose one of 12 different
footnote styles and to restart footnotes per page, or per section. I'll
check this again.
> 5598, "Footnote" (can't change footnote separator line from default
> long-and-centered format)
>
This has not been implemented true. If it's important I'll do it.
> 5716, "Footnotes" (can't jump from note text back to body text at site
> of note number)
>
This has not been implemented. It is actually not hard to do this. How do
you suggest this feature be implemented.
> 5773, 5774, 5775 (deleting both a note and its in-text note number is
> difficult and/or dangerous)
>
I'll check these out. It should not be either difficult or dangerous.
> I'll be happy to hear that everybody else has learned how to use notes
> successfully in AbiWord and learn that I'm just having trouble with my
> own dumb mistakes. Thanks for all responses!
>
Users should not have to make mistakes. I'll see what I can do.
